Many on-premises, perpetual license options come with an implementation fee that is cost-prohibitive for small businesses. Perpetual licenses can range from $750 to $40,000 per user or license, depending on the solution. If that is the case for your business, consider a software-as-a-service model, which allows you to pay monthly per user without a large upfront cost. If a company no longer provides support for their software, this usually means the product is reaching the end of its life or is being replaced by a newer incarnation. In this scenario, it’s best to find an alternative as soon as possible, as you don’t want your operations to come to a standstill.

Implementing ERP software typically costs twice as much as the software alone. The total cost of the ERP system itself ranges from $1,740 per month on average for small businesses to $9,330 per month for enterprises. These figures don’t include per-user fees or the cost of implementation, training and maintenance. AccountMate is an ERP solution that helps small businesses manage their finances.
